Address: 25 Willoughby St , New York 11201, NY, US
State: NY
City: New York
Zip Code: 11201
related searches: Check cashing place near me, CFSC Check Cashing locations, CFSC near me, CFSC check cashing fees, CFSC Check Cashing corporate Office, CFSC check Cashing 24 Hours, Cfsc Check Cashing manhattan, CFSC check cashing careers